Transaction d29265f944fd1a81088b1ef08e5386b04fe61ce1c9f622e3d8648de57fe99424
1 Input
1 Output
-
d29265f944fd1a81088b1ef08e5386b04fe61ce1c9f622e3d8648de57fe99424:0
- value
- 19496663
- script pubkey
- OP_0 OP_PUSHBYTES_20 0628b02763631d5f1f7891d8236e98facd979cfe
- address
- bc1qqc5tqfmrvvw478mcj8vzxm5cltxe088703m6nt